The 2020 Nissan Micra: A Fun-Sized Car

Good things come in small packages, and that is definitely true with the aptly named 2020 Nissan Micra. This micro-car has an impressive 4.6-metre turning radius, allowing drivers to zip through traffic and park in cramped conditions while still providing room for five passengers. The 2020 Nissan Micra is a great car for zipping around in cities like Calgary. In fact, it was voted a 2019 Best Buy in the City Car by The Car Guide.

Price

 

The 2020 Nissan Maxima comes in three model versions: S, SV, and SR. The introductory model, the S, starts at an astounding $10,488 considering that the average transaction price of a new vehicle is approximately $35,000 in Canada. The $10,488 price tag will get drivers a five-speed manual transmission, AM/FM audio system, and a RearView monitor for parking ease. However, many comfort and convenience features are sacrificed to get the price so low--air conditioning, power doors and windows, cruise control, and more are not found on the S model.

 

The price rises to $14,298 for the S model with a four-speed automatic transmission. The SV and SR models come standard with automatic transmission and are priced at $15,598 and $17,598, respectively, to start.

 

Safety

 

Many safety and driver-assistance features that are present on other Nissan models are not offered on the Micra because of its size and low price. Instead of the high-tech systems many vehicles include today, the 2020 Nissan Micra comes with typical safety features such as front and side airbags, traction control system, crumple zones, and more.

 

Under the Hood

 

All models of the 2020 Nissan Micra are built with a 1.6-litre DOHC 16-valve 4-cylinder engine. The car is front-wheel drive (FWD) and produces 109 horsepower. It really shines in efficiency thanks to its size, offering a fuel economy of 8.7 L/100km in the city and 6.8 L/100km on the highway.

 

Features

 

The 2020 Nissan Micra is a stripped-down version of most cars, thanks to its lack of air conditioning, power doors and windows, automatic transmission, and more on the lowest-priced S version. However, the SV and SR models offer more comfort and convenience features to make it more palatable. For the extra cost, the SV and SR models introduce cruise control, power windows and door locks, remote keyless entry, air conditioning, and steering wheel-mounted audio controls.

 

Performance

 

The Nissan Micra is not built for speed or performance; instead, the Micra focuses on fuel economy and transportation. However, that does not mean that it is not fun to drive. The engine is zippy, moving the Micra along quite nicely and providing all the performance necessary for city driving. The Micra also provides a relatively comfortable and quiet ride on the highway as well.

 

The 2020 Nissan Micra is a great daily driver in cities such as Calgary or a great choice for new teenage drivers. While it is not high-tech, it is comfortable, safe, and reliable, which is all any driver needs to get from point A to point B.
